Chemical analysis of an East China Sea marine-derived fungus, Aspergillus sydowii (MF357) returned three new tris-pyrogallol ethers, sydowiols A-C (class=""boldFont"">1-class=""boldFont"">3), and two known bis-pyrogallol ethers, violaceols I (class=""boldFont"">4) and II (class=""boldFont"">5). Structures were assigned on the basis of detailed spectroscopic analysis and by consideration of symmetry. Sydowiols A (class=""boldFont"">1) and C (class=""boldFont"">3) were responsible for the inhibitory activity detected in the crude fungal extract against Mycobacterium tuberculosis protein tyrosine phosphatase A (PtpA).
